Queen Victoria of United Kingdom was born
Today in History: May 24, 1819
Queen Victoria was born in Kensington Palace in London on May 24th, 1819.  She was the daughter of Edward, the Duke of Kent and Princess Victoria of Saxe-Coburg.
Queen Victoria is associated with Britain’s great age of industrial expansion, economic progress and, especially, empire. At her death, it was said, Britain had a worldwide empire on which the sun never set.
